    It is NOT a bug!

    First, as I've been kicked in the head because of it, if you want to report a bug don't post it here. Send an email to support@3dfa.com I made this same mistake. They're busy working on getting v4 out so they won't get to the boards as much as they'd like to.

    Now, as for your problem, here is how it should have been done.

    You've made it waaay to complicated. You added an extra step.
    If you want to use an image you have on your computer simply add it to the elements list of that particular button. You only need to do this once. Then you simply highlight it and select "Copy to all button states."

    one possibility is to work with childmovies. on mouseover just show the childmovie with the alphaeffect.
    ps: you can put the childmovie in the buttonstate mouseover or in the mainmovie, that depence on what you want to do.

    if you like to reverse the effect on mouseout, this is much more complicate ;-)
    and i think you need actionscripting for that.
